Marcelo Ebrard, next Secretary of Economyassured that the technology will give opportunity for increase the Mexican economy.
In an interview with Radio Formula, the former chancellor detailed how the virtual President-elect, Claudia Sheinbaumtook him into account to integrate him into his team.
I had a conversation with the doctor, some time ago I told her that I saw a great challenge and also a great opportunity. The challenge is the review of the Free Trade Agreement with the United States and Canada, which has to be celebrated in 2025-2026 to conclude in 2026, and everything that is around that,” she indicated.

The opportunity, he added, is that companies with high technological value can be brought in that help increase the value of the Mexican economy in these years. “And, therefore, make the foundation of that shared prosperity that has already been proposed as the second floor of the Fourth Transformation,” he added.
Following that conversation, Sheinbaum called him and proposed that he take charge of Economywhich has those two tasks.
The secretariat itself has that organization: one for the outside, for the treaty, and the other for the inside, to generate development poles and look for the companies we want. So I am very happy because I am going to be able to make a very interesting contribution to the country,” he concluded.
REVIEW OF THE T-MEC, FIRST CHALLENGE
For Juan Carlos Baker, former Undersecretary of Foreign Trade of the Ministry of Economythe first challenge that Ebrard will face will be, precisely, the T-MEC review.
There is no doubt that the most important relationship that our country has is with the United States and, in this case, the commercial part and the economic part is in some way that driving force of the relationship. Now, the great goal in this review of the T-MEC of 2026 is going to be to carry out a process that seems quite complicated,” he said in an interview with Pascal Beltrán del Río, for Radio Image.
In the opinion of the President Andrés Manuel López Obradorthe profile of Ebrard stands out because he participated in the negotiations with the former president of the United States, Donald Trumpwith what was achieved ratify the Free Trade Agreement which has allowed the growth of foreign investment like never before in the country and which continues to be projected.
Marcelo Ebrard has a lot of experience,” the president stressed.
